Guidance for Ceramic Ornament Construction
The subsequent recommendations aim to enhance the process of crafting personalized ceramic ornaments, ensuring improved durability and aesthetic appeal of the final products.
Tip 1: Clay Selection. Employ a low-fire clay body specifically formulated for ease of use and optimal results in kiln firing. Consider earthenware clay for its pliability and ability to accept vibrant glazes. Stoneware clay, while more robust after firing, requires higher temperatures and may be less suitable for initial projects.
Tip 2: Consistent Clay Hydration. Maintain consistent moisture levels throughout the shaping process. Uneven drying can lead to cracking and warping during firing. Employ a spray bottle to lightly mist the clay periodically, covering the work with plastic to prevent rapid dehydration.
Tip 3: Thorough Air Removal. Prior to shaping, wedge the clay meticulously to eliminate air pockets. Entrapped air expands during firing, potentially causing explosions within the kiln and compromising structural integrity.
Tip 4: Even Wall Thickness. Strive for uniform thickness in all areas of the ornament. Thick sections retain moisture longer than thin sections, resulting in uneven shrinkage and potential stress fractures during firing. Careful attention to detail during shaping minimizes this risk.
Tip 5: Controlled Drying. Allow the shaped ornaments to dry slowly and evenly before firing. Avoid direct sunlight or forced-air heating, which can lead to rapid dehydration and cracking. A gradual drying process, lasting several days to a week, is recommended.
Tip 6: Proper Kiln Placement. When loading the kiln, ensure adequate spacing between pieces. This allows for even heat circulation and prevents ornaments from fusing together during firing. Consult the kiln manufacturer’s instructions for optimal loading configurations.
Tip 7: Gradual Temperature Increase. Implement a gradual temperature ramp-up during the firing cycle. Rapid temperature changes can induce thermal shock, resulting in cracking or breakage. Adherence to a pre-programmed firing schedule is advisable.
Applying these techniques promotes the creation of resilient, visually appealing decorations. Attention to material preparation, shaping consistency, and careful firing practices contribute significantly to the longevity and aesthetic value of finished ceramic pieces.

1. Clay Selection
The selection of appropriate clay significantly impacts the feasibility and ultimate quality of ceramic ornaments. Clay composition directly influences workability, firing temperature requirements, and the final aesthetic characteristics of the finished piece. Inappropriate clay selection can lead to structural failures during firing, undesirable surface textures, or incompatibility with desired glazing techniques. For example, using a high-fire clay body without access to a kiln capable of reaching the necessary temperatures will result in an underfired, fragile ornament.
The properties of various clay types, such as earthenware, stoneware, and porcelain, dictate their suitability for specific ornament designs and firing conditions. Earthenware, known for its lower firing temperature and porous nature, is often chosen for its ease of use and vibrant color potential with glazes. Stoneware, offering greater durability and water resistance, demands higher firing temperatures and may present challenges for novice crafters. Porcelain, prized for its translucence and refined appearance, necessitates exacting temperature control and advanced forming skills. The intended complexity of the ornament, the available equipment, and the desired aesthetic outcome must inform clay selection.

2. Shaping Techniques
The manipulation of raw clay into desired forms constitutes a critical phase in the creation of durable and aesthetically pleasing ceramic ornaments. Shaping techniques directly influence the ornament’s final appearance, structural integrity, and suitability for intended decorative purposes. Proper application of these techniques is essential for translating design concepts into tangible objects.
- Pinch Pot Method
The pinch pot method involves forming a clay vessel by pressing and pinching the clay between the fingers and thumb. This technique is suitable for creating small, simple ornaments such as spherical shapes or shallow bowls. Its simplicity makes it accessible to beginners, though achieving uniform wall thickness requires practice. Uneven walls can lead to cracking during firing.
- Coil Building
Coil building entails rolling clay into long, rope-like coils and layering them atop one another to construct the desired form. This technique allows for the creation of larger and more complex ornament shapes. However, successful coil building demands careful attention to blending the coils together to eliminate seams. Insufficient blending can result in structural weaknesses and potential separation of the coils during handling or firing.
- Slab Construction
Slab construction involves rolling clay into flat sheets, which are then cut and assembled to form the ornament. This method is suitable for creating geometric shapes, such as stars or houses. Precise cutting and joining of the slabs are essential for achieving clean lines and a stable structure. Mismatched joints or poorly supported angles can lead to warping or collapse during the drying or firing process.
- Press Molding
Press molding uses a pre-made mold to impart a specific shape to the clay. Clay is pressed into the mold, and excess clay is removed. This method facilitates the production of identical ornaments or ornaments with intricate details. However, ensuring even clay distribution within the mold is critical to prevent thin spots or structural weaknesses. Furthermore, the mold design itself must allow for easy removal of the clay without distorting the shape.

3. Firing Process
The firing process constitutes a non-negotiable phase in the creation of ceramic ornaments, determining the ultimate durability, structural integrity, and aesthetic characteristics of the finished pieces. This thermal treatment permanently transforms the malleable clay form into a hardened, vitrified object, rendering it suitable for decorative purposes and long-term use. Without proper firing, the ornament remains fragile and susceptible to disintegration.
- Bisque Firing (First Firing)
The initial firing, known as bisque firing, serves to remove chemically bonded water from the clay body and convert it into a more robust, yet still porous, state. This stage typically involves heating the clay to a temperature range of 1700-1900F (927-1038C). A successful bisque firing prepares the ceramic ornament for glazing, allowing the glaze to adhere effectively to the porous surface. Inadequate bisque firing can lead to glaze defects such as crawling or pinholing.
- Glaze Firing (Second Firing)
Following the application of glaze, a second firing, termed glaze firing, is essential to fuse the glaze to the clay surface, creating a durable, often glossy, and impervious layer. Glaze firing temperatures vary depending on the specific glaze composition, ranging from low-fire glazes fired around 1800F (982C) to high-fire glazes requiring temperatures exceeding 2300F (1260C). Improper glaze firing can result in underfired glazes that are dull and easily scratched, or overfired glazes that run and distort the ornaments shape.
- Kiln Atmosphere
The atmosphere within the kiln during firing significantly impacts the glaze’s final appearance. Oxidation firing, where ample oxygen is present, typically results in bright, vibrant colors. Reduction firing, conversely, involves limiting the oxygen supply, which can yield more muted or metallic effects. Manipulating the kiln atmosphere requires careful control and understanding of the chemical reactions between the glaze components and the surrounding gases. Uncontrolled kiln atmosphere can lead to unpredictable and undesirable glaze results.
- Firing Schedule and Ramp Rate
A precisely controlled firing schedule, dictating the rate of temperature increase and decrease, is crucial for preventing thermal shock and ensuring even heating throughout the ceramic ornament. Rapid temperature changes can induce stress fractures, leading to cracking or breakage. A gradual ramp rate allows the clay body and glaze to expand and contract uniformly, minimizing the risk of structural failure. Deviations from the recommended firing schedule can compromise the structural integrity of the ornament, rendering it unusable.

4. Glazing Methods
The application of glaze represents a critical step in the creation of durable and visually appealing ceramic ornaments. Glazing methods directly impact the aesthetic qualities, functionality, and longevity of these handcrafted items. The process involves coating the bisqued ceramic ornament with a liquid suspension of finely ground minerals, which, upon firing, fuses into a glassy layer. This layer not only enhances the visual appeal through color and texture but also provides a protective barrier against moisture and wear. The choice of glazing method, therefore, is directly correlated with the desired final product characteristics and performance.
Various glazing methods offer distinct aesthetic outcomes and practical advantages. Brush application, suitable for intricate designs and detail work, allows for precise control over glaze placement. Dipping, a more efficient technique, involves submerging the ornament in a glaze bath, resulting in a uniform coating. Spraying provides a smooth, even finish and is often employed for larger surfaces. Each technique necessitates specific preparation and application procedures to ensure optimal results. For instance, inadequate surface preparation prior to glazing can lead to uneven coverage, pinholing, or crawling, compromising the ornament’s appearance and protective qualities. Choosing the appropriate method is contingent on the ornament’s shape, size, and intended design. A simple ornament, such as a flat disc, could be dipped in glaze and will not require intense labor. An ornament with many grooves will need to be spray glazed so the liquid will make it into the hard to reach spots.

5. Surface Decoration
Surface decoration constitutes a crucial element in the creation of aesthetically compelling and individualized ceramic ornaments. It encompasses a range of techniques employed to embellish the bisque-fired or glazed ceramic surface, transforming a basic form into a unique and expressive artwork. This embellishment is directly linked to the ornaments perceived value and its ability to evoke personal connections. Without surface decoration, ceramic ornaments often appear unfinished and lack the visual interest necessary to capture attention or convey a specific theme. For instance, simple geometric forms gain character through painted patterns, while sculpted textures enhance realism in representational designs. The practical significance of understanding surface decoration lies in its power to elevate functional objects into art objects.
Consider the various methods used to achieve distinctive surface effects. Painting with ceramic stains or underglazes allows for detailed imagery and precise color application. Sgraffito, involving scratching through a layer of slip or glaze to reveal the clay body beneath, creates dynamic, linear designs. Stencils and resists enable the creation of patterned surfaces, while the addition of textural elements, such as sprigs or found objects, introduces three-dimensional interest. 6. Finishing Touches
The application of finishing touches represents the final stage in the creation of homemade ceramic ornaments, significantly impacting their perceived value, durability, and aesthetic appeal. This phase often distinguishes mass-produced items from handcrafted pieces, adding unique character and refinement.
- Sealing and Protection
Sealing the surface of a ceramic ornament serves to protect it from moisture absorption, staining, and general wear. Application of a sealant, such as acrylic varnish or polyurethane, creates a barrier against environmental factors. This is particularly relevant for unglazed surfaces or ornaments intended for outdoor display. Failure to seal can result in discoloration, cracking, or even disintegration of the ceramic material over time. For instance, an unsealed terracotta ornament exposed to winter conditions may absorb water, freeze, and subsequently fracture.
- Edge Smoothing and Refinement
The removal of sharp edges or imperfections enhances both the aesthetic and functional aspects of ceramic ornaments. Techniques such as sanding, filing, or light grinding can be employed to create smooth, comfortable surfaces. This refinement minimizes the risk of injury during handling and presents a more professional appearance. An ornament with jagged edges, even if artistically decorated, may be perceived as unfinished or unsafe.
- Attachment of Hanging Hardware
The secure and aesthetically appropriate attachment of hanging hardware, such as hooks, wire loops, or ribbons, is essential for displaying ceramic ornaments. Selection of hardware should complement the ornament’s style and be capable of supporting its weight. Improperly attached hardware can result in the ornament falling and breaking. For example, a lightweight wire loop glued to a heavy ceramic star may detach under its own weight, leading to damage.

Frequently Asked Questions Regarding DIY Ceramic Ornaments
The following section addresses common inquiries concerning the creation of homemade ceramic ornaments. This aims to provide clarity on various aspects of the process, from material selection to firing techniques.
Question 1: What type of clay is best suited for creating durable ceramic ornaments?
Earthenware clay is commonly employed due to its lower firing temperature and pliability, facilitating intricate designs. Stoneware clay offers enhanced durability but necessitates higher firing temperatures. Porcelain, though aesthetically desirable, requires advanced skill and precise temperature control. The selection depends on the available resources and desired outcome.
Question 2: Is wedging clay a necessary step, and what purpose does it serve?
Wedging is a fundamental process for removing air pockets from the clay body. Entrapped air expands during firing, potentially causing explosions or structural weaknesses within the ornament. Thorough wedging is essential for creating a stable and durable ceramic piece.
Question 3: How can cracking during the drying process be prevented?
Consistent clay hydration and gradual drying are crucial. Uneven drying leads to stress fractures. Employing a spray bottle to mist the clay periodically and covering the work with plastic can mitigate rapid dehydration and cracking.
Question 4: What factors influence the choice of glazing method?
Ornament size, shape complexity, and desired aesthetic outcome dictate the appropriate glazing method. Brush application offers precision, dipping provides uniform coverage, and spraying achieves a smooth finish. Proper surface preparation is essential regardless of the chosen method.
Question 5: How does the kiln atmosphere impact the final appearance of glazed ceramic ornaments?
Kiln atmosphere, specifically oxidation or reduction, influences the glaze’s color and texture. Oxidation yields bright, vibrant colors, while reduction can produce muted or metallic effects. Controlled manipulation of the kiln atmosphere requires careful understanding of chemical reactions during firing.
Question 6: What steps can be taken to ensure the secure attachment of hanging hardware?
Selection of appropriate hardware that complements the ornament’s style and supports its weight is paramount. Secure attachment methods, such as strong adhesives or embedded wire loops, are necessary to prevent detachment and potential breakage. Prior testing of the attachment strength is recommended.
